About RUBA'IYAT OF ABU SA'ID... Sufi Pocketbook Series

RUBA'IYAT OF ABU SA'ID... Sufi Pocketbook Series Translation & Introduction Paul Smith. Abu Sa'id ibn Abi 'l-Khair (968-1049) was a Perfect Master and a poet who lived in Nishapur and composed only ruba'is, over 400 of them. He was a founder of Sufi poetry and a major influence on the ruba'i and most poets that followed, especially Sana'i, Nizami, 'Attar, Rumi and Hafiz. Here are 186 of his poems translated into the correct form. Included in the Introduction are the life of Abu Sa'id and a history of the ruba'i and examples by its greatest exponents. Selected Bibliography. The correct rhyme-structure is kept as well as the beauty and meaning of these immortal four-line poems. Pocket book format ("5x8") 247 pages.
